2001 JILL'S VINEYARD PINOT NOIR, NEW ZEALAND

Raising The Bar

The 2001 vintage from Jill's vineyard sets an even higher standard for this vineyard's potential. It comes from the learning curve of a new region, the reduction of inspiring concepts from around the world, and tried and true farming method's we've used to date.

The success of this harvest started 6 years ago. We retrained the vines, conducted seven different yeast trials, numerous fermentation experiments, barrels aging trials and preparations for bottling. I believe that, rather than having reached a pinnacle, we are just beginning to truly grasp the possibilities of this extraordinary location.

A cool summer was followed by a mild-to-warm ripening period. Once again, harvest was late. Fortunately, I'm a patient guy. I prefer a late harvest-it usually means extra flavor and color due to the additional hang time. The benefited from the wait, preserving the uniquely delicate spice characteristic of Central Otago.


Notes and Stats

Style:

Accadian

Harvested:

2.6 ton/acre @ 38F 10 AM

Yeast:

30% Wild yeast, 70% cultivated Rhone Valley yeast.

Time on Skins:

Cold Maceration 14 days, 34 days total on skins

Fermentation Type:

100% Whole berry, open-top fermentation

Cooperage:

100% French Oak; 60% new, 40% 1-2 years old

Clarification:

Lightly fined, unfiltered

Vineyard Location:

100 % Jill's Vineyard, New Zealand - Central Otago
Case Production: 
228
Case Production:
September 1, 2003

 

 
Winemakers Notes:
Deeply colored. Plump ripe raspberry fruits and an intense bouquet of oriental spice. Flavors of dark cherry, cinnamon with excellent length.
